Output 531603e58539dea64f9778669fb5a7df8a3a18b7f85a9659e431d0d94e397706:0

value
12403
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b6ea13269cce6a0b211f0249a1906f8a5bab27fc0a6dd86c85d49d4d60103b2a
address
ltc1pkm4pxf5uee4qkgglqfy6ryr03fd6kflupfkasmy96jw56cqs8v4qd5ekeq
transaction
531603e58539dea64f9778669fb5a7df8a3a18b7f85a9659e431d0d94e397706
spent
true